A Poetry Prompt: Spring








- Gather clouds of every size, shape, and hue—
to hold your thoughts and feelings, connect the dots
from grey to blue. - Notice how they hold the light, then let it go—
now taste the honeyed glow that pours on newborn leaves.
You need these things. - Inhale the scent of petrichor, sprouting green
in squelching mud. Believe in spring. - Hear the robin trill, pre-dawn cri de coeur, then listen as
the mockingbird sings every part–such art!—into your symphonic poem
pour some woodpecker drumming. The morning moon humming. Crow wisdom, a spoken role flung from river to tree. Include the call and response. Repeat. You’ll see. - You need to add a bit of rhyme with bowers of flowers–
scatter the petals here and there, a few hours
spent to sweet-scent words gone sour.
Season and flavor. Savor. - For the final couplet, fill readers with awe—
show them bird-winged magic and soaring arches in the sky. Let your words fly.
